Effects of microphone placement and directionality on hearing-in-noise abilities in school-aged cochlear implant recipients.
Amanda M Griffin, David Faller, Lauralyn Chetwynd, Jennifer Harris, Elizabeth Erickson O'Neill, Hae-Young Kim, Greg Licameli
Published: 202510.1080/14670100.2025.2583658
Abstract
OBJECTIVES: The current study investigated the effects of processor microphone placement, microphone directionality, and remote microphone (RM) use on hearing-in-noise abilities in pediatric cochlear implant (CI) users and interactions among those te…
